Quelle différence y a-t-il entre un programmeur et un développeur ?

Quelle différence y a-t-il entre un programmeur et un développeur ?

Quelle différence y a-t-il entre un programmeur et un développeur ?

Les termes « programmeur » et « développeur » sont souvent utilisés de manière interchangeable, mais ils désignent en réalité deux rôles distincts dans le domaine de la technologie.

Programmeur

Un programmeur est une personne qui se concentre principalement sur l’écriture de code informatique. Leur principale responsabilité est de traduire les spécifications et les exigences du projet en code exécutable. Ils doivent avoir une connaissance approfondie des langages de programmation et des principes fondamentaux de la programmation.

Développeur

Un développeur, d’autre part, est responsable de l’ensemble du processus de développement d’une application ou d’un logiciel. Ils s’occupent de la conception, de la planification, du développement, des tests et du support de l’application. Les développeurs sont souvent responsables de la coordination d’une équipe de programmeurs et d’autres professionnels de la technologie.

La différence clé entre un programmeur et un développeur réside dans les compétences et les responsabilités supplémentaires d’un développeur. Le développeur doit avoir une connaissance approfondie de la programmation, mais aussi une compréhension globale du cycle de vie du développement d’un logiciel. Un développeur doit être capable de gérer des équipes, de prendre des décisions architecturales et d’assurer le bon déroulement du projet dans son ensemble.

Le saviez-vous ?

Ingénieur logiciel

Un autre terme souvent utilisé dans ce contexte est « ingénieur logiciel ». La fonction d’un ingénieur logiciel est similaire à celle d’un développeur, mais avec une emphase supplémentaire sur l’ingénierie des logiciels. Les ingénieurs logiciels sont généralement impliqués dans des projets de plus grande envergure et sont chargés de concevoir des systèmes logiciels complexes.

Évolution des rôles

Il convient de noter que les rôles de programmeur et de développeur peuvent varier en fonction de l’entreprise et du contexte. Parfois, les programmeurs peuvent également assumer des responsabilités de développement, et vice versa. Il est essentiel de comprendre les spécificités du poste dans le cadre de chaque organisation.

Évolution de carrière

Il est courant pour les programmeurs de passer à des rôles de développement et d’ingénierie logicielle au fil de leur carrière. L’expérience en tant que programmeur constitue une base solide pour élargir ses compétences et ses responsabilités professionnelles.

Importance de la collaboration

Quel que soit le rôle, la collaboration entre les programmeurs, les développeurs et les ingénieurs logiciels est essentielle pour garantir le succès des projets technologiques. En travaillant en équipe, ils peuvent combiner leurs compétences et leurs connaissances pour créer des applications performantes et de haute qualité.

À propos de l’auteur

Je suis un entrepreneur du web. Webmaster et éditeur des sites web, je me suis spécialisé sur les techniques de recherches d'informations sur internet avec pour but de rendre l'info beaucoup plus accessible aux internautes. Bien que tous les efforts aient été faits pour assurer l'exactitude des informations figurant sur ce site, nous ne pouvons offrir aucune garantie ou être tenus pour responsable des éventuelles erreurs commises. Si vous constatez une erreur sur ce site, nous vous serions reconnaissants de nous la signaler en utilisant le contact: jmandii{}yahoo.fr (remplacer {} par @) et nous nous efforcerons de la corriger dans les meilleurs délais. Merci